Exodus 38:4 In-Context

2 and he maketh its horns on its four corners; its horns have been of the same; and he overlayeth it with brass;
3 and he maketh all the vessels of the altar, the pots, and the shovels, and the sprinkling-pans, the forks, and the fire-pans; all its vessels he hath made of brass.
4 And he maketh for the altar a brazen grate of net-work, under its border beneath, unto its midst;
5 and he casteth four rings for the four ends of the brazen grate -- places for bars;
6 and he maketh the staves of shittim wood, and overlayeth them with brass;
